Artificial kidney or renal replacement therapy products are used to replace the function of failing kidneys by removing waste and excess fluid from the blood through a dialysis process. These include hemodialysis machines, dialyzers, hemodialysis concentrates and solutions which are used to filter and purify the blood of patients suffering from acute or chronic kidney failure.

Market Opportunity:

Addressing kidney failure issues presents a major market opportunity for players in the artificial kidney market. According to statistics, over 850,000 people die each year due to kidney failures as only a fraction of patients receive treatment due to high costs and lack of access to healthcare facilities. Innovation in product design to develop more portable and affordable artificial kidney devices can help increase availability and adoption. Development of implantable bioartificial kidneys can also revolutionize treatment by eliminating need for frequent hospital visits. Companies investing in R&D to address limitations of current renal replacement therapies through novel technologies and solutions can gain significantly in the growing artificial kidney market.
